Design Brainstorm: Capturing the Aesthetic
Translating the excitement of a cultural moment into a compelling, market-ready design requires thoughtful artistic choices. One approach could lean into nostalgia, offering a fresh take on city pride.
- 🎨 Visual Concept: Imagine a design steeped in a distinctly retro 1970s aesthetic. At its heart, a stylized, abstract bull graphic would take center stage. This isn’t the club’s specific logo, but a clean, bold-lined interpretation of the ancient symbol of Turin, providing a powerful yet generalized nod to the city. The bull’s graphic simplicity, reminiscent of vintage travel posters or mid-century modern art, could truly stand out. The entire visual concept would bathe in a rich, vintage color palette of maroon, cream, and a muted gold, evoking a timeless quality.
- ✍️ Typography Ideas: Complementing the visual, a groovy, slightly rounded serif font from the 70s era would perfectly encapsulate the desired retro vibe. This choice of typeface would carry the design text: “Torino: The Original Capital.” This specific phrasing is a strategic pivot, highlighting a fascinating historical fact about Turin being Italy’s first capital, thus creating a sophisticated, historical connection rather than a direct sports association.
- 👕 Product Canvas: This kind of design, with its bold lines and vintage color scheme, could translate exceptionally well onto dark apparel. Think deep navy, charcoal gray, or even a rich black t-shirt or hoodie, where the maroon, cream, and muted gold elements truly pop and command attention. The dark background would enhance the retro feel and ensure excellent visibility for the chosen palette.

Frequently Asked Questions
How does this design concept avoid trademark infringement related to football clubs?
The strategy here is to pivot focus entirely from the specific football club logos or names to the broader identity of the city itself. By utilizing a stylized, abstract bull (a general symbol of Turin) rather than the official club crest, and by using a historical slogan like “Torino: The Original Capital,” the design celebrates city pride and history, safely distancing itself from copyrighted sports team intellectual property.
Why opt for a 1970s retro style and vintage color palette for a contemporary trend?
Choosing a 1970s retro aesthetic taps into a popular and enduring design trend in the e-commerce space. This vintage appeal provides a sophisticated, timeless look that resonates with a wider audience beyond just hardcore football fans. The muted maroon, cream, and gold palette evokes a sense of nostalgia and quality, allowing the design to feel both classic and current.
Who is the ideal customer for this type of city-pride, culturally-inspired merchandise?
This design would likely resonate strongly with Italian-Americans proud of their heritage, travelers who have a fondness for Italy and its history, design enthusiasts who appreciate unique retro aesthetics, and individuals looking for apparel that offers a subtle nod to their interests rather than overt, brand-specific fandom. It appeals to those who value cultural depth and historical connection over immediate sports allegiance.
